Yes, same setup: Nikon d70 with Ikelite housing and dual strobes.
There were quite a few puget sound king crabs around. I was more surprised by lack of candy stripe shrimp -- we only found one despite lots of snakelock anemones.
I got to try some new-to-me sites on this trip, including Davidson Rock! Awesome site!

We did 6 dives total. Strawberry Island, north side of Shaw, Davidson Rock, and Long island (backside) were the general areas.
